比特币 交易的最短时间是什么
比特币作为一种去中心化的数字货币,其交易时间是很多人关心的话题。比特币交易的时间并不是固定的,而是由多个因素共同决定的。在这篇文章中,我们将深入探讨比特币交易的最短时间,影响交易速度的因素,以及如何优化交易体验。
比特币交易的确认时间
比特币交易的确认时间是指交易从被发起到被区块链网络验证并最终被记录到区块链中的全过程。理解确认时间的关键在于明确比特币交易并不会立刻完成,而是需要通过矿工的验证和区块链网络的共识机制进行确认。矿工负责将交易信息打包成区块,并将这些区块依次添加到区块链中,从而确保交易的有效性和安全性。这一过程被称为“交易确认”。通常,一笔交易只有在经过一定次数的确认后,才会被视为最终的、不可更改的交易。
在比特币网络中,区块的生成时间大约是10分钟。这意味着,每10分钟就会有一个新的区块被添加到区块链中,包含了这一时段内所有待确认的交易记录。因此,比特币交易的确认时间具有一定的延迟,通常是基于这一区块生成周期来计算。然而,这并不意味着每笔交易都必须等待完整的10分钟才能被确认。在某些情况下,交易可能在更短的时间内完成确认,尤其是当区块链网络处于较低拥堵状态时,或者矿工的计算能力较强时。
具体来说,交易确认的时间受多个因素的影响,包括网络的整体拥堵情况、交易手续费的设定、矿工的处理速度等。当网络负荷较轻时,交易可以在更短的时间内完成确认。而如果交易手续费较高,矿工会倾向于优先验证手续费较高的交易,从而加快确认速度。另一方面,在区块链网络较为繁忙时,交易确认可能需要等待较长时间,特别是在发生区块链拥堵或交易数量急剧增加时。为了提高交易确认的效率,用户可以选择支付较高的矿工手续费,这通常能显著缩短交易被确认的时间。
交易费用对确认时间的影响
比特币交易的确认时间与交易费用之间存在着直接的关系,交易费用高低是决定交易被矿工优先处理与否的关键因素之一。矿工在处理交易时,通常会优先选择支付更高交易费用的交易。原因在于矿工的收入主要来源于两部分:区块奖励和交易费用。虽然每个区块的奖励固定,但交易费用则是矿工可以通过选择哪些交易纳入区块进行收取的部分。因此,当交易费用较高时,矿工将更有动力优先处理这些交易。
具体来说,当一个比特币交易的费用设置较低时,它可能在网络中的等待时间会显著增加,甚至有可能在某些情况下被矿工完全忽视。由于矿工会选择高费用交易来最大化其收入,这些低费用的交易可能长时间无法得到确认,或者可能需要等待多个区块的时间才能被确认。在交易网络较为拥堵时,这一现象尤为明显。
相反,如果交易者支付了较高的交易费用,矿工会更倾向于将这笔交易纳入到下一个区块中,进而加快交易的确认速度。在区块链网络中,矿工对于交易费用的考虑是一项基本的经济决策,因为高交易费用直接提高了他们的总收入。因此,交易费用的设置不仅是交易发起者的策略选择,也对交易被确认的时间产生了重要影响。
需要注意的是,在比特币网络中,交易费用的水平受多个因素的影响,包括网络的当前拥堵情况、区块的大小限制以及矿工的矿工费策略等。交易费用较高的交易,能够吸引矿工优先处理,从而加快交易的确认时间。然而,在低费用交易较为普遍的情况下,用户可能会面临长时间的确认等待,甚至无法及时完成交易的风险。因此,合理设置交易费用,特别是在交易量较大或网络拥堵时,成为确保及时确认的重要手段。
网络拥堵对交易时间的影响
比特币网络的拥堵情况会显著影响交易的确认时间。比特币的区块容量约为1MB,这一限制意味着每个区块只能包含有限数量的交易。当网络中有大量交易请求时,区块的容量无法满足需求,导致交易积压,从而使得等待确认的时间显著增加。在高需求时段,由于交易请求数量远超网络处理能力,确认时间可能会变得更加不可预测,甚至出现交易长时间未被确认的情况。
比特币网络拥堵通常发生在交易需求突然增加的情况下,这种需求增加往往是由市场的波动性驱动的,尤其是当比特币价格暴涨时。价格上涨会激励更多的用户进行买入和卖出操作,进而导致网络负荷过重。即便用户愿意支付更高的交易费用,以期通过提供更高的手续费来提高交易优先级,也可能会因为区块容量不足而不得不忍受更长时间的等待。这种情况下,交易的确认不仅取决于交易费用的高低,还受到网络整体负载的影响。
交易的“未确认”状态
在比特币网络中,一旦用户发起了一笔交易,这笔交易通常会进入“未确认”的状态。此时,交易信息已经通过广播传播至整个比特币网络,但尚未被矿工纳入待处理的交易池。矿工们需要对这些未确认交易进行筛选和验证,然后将其打包进区块中并进行确认。这一过程不仅是交易验证的核心环节,也是区块链网络共识机制的重要组成部分。只有交易被矿工选中并被写入区块后,才算是完成了第一次确认,之后的确认则进一步加强了交易的有效性和安全性。
理想情况下,一笔比特币交易只需要通过一次确认,即被一个区块包含并经过矿工验证,就可以认为交易已经完成。然而,由于网络拥堵、交易费用波动、区块容量限制等多种因素的影响,某些交易可能需要等待多个区块的确认才能确保其最终的安全性和不可逆性。在比特币网络中,交易确认的数量与交易的安全性成正比,确认的数量越多,意味着被篡改或逆转的可能性越小。因此,用户通常会根据交易金额的大小和急迫程度,选择期望的确认数量。
快速交易与闪电网络
为了显著提高比特币交易的速度和效率,众多开发者提出并实施了基于比特币区块链的二层扩展解决方案——闪电网络(Lightning Network)。闪电网络利用支付通道的方式,允许用户之间进行即时、低成本的交易。这些支付通道是建立在比特币区块链之上的,通过链下交易和智能合约的支持,闪电网络能够大幅减少交易的确认时间,从而实现更快速的价值转移。
在闪电网络中,用户无需等待传统的矿工确认交易。取而代之的是,交易直接在参与者之间通过预设的智能合约和支付通道完成。这种方式大大提升了交易速度,因为交易不再依赖于区块链的区块生成时间。交易一旦被发起,几乎是即时的,且交易费用极低。用户可以在闪电网络上进行高频次的微交易而无需担心网络拥堵或传统比特币网络上的高额交易费用。然而,闪电网络作为一种新兴的技术仍处于不断发展的阶段,并非所有用户都能够顺畅体验这一创新。部分地区的基础设施建设尚未成熟,且闪电网络的稳定性和安全性仍在持续改进中。
交易时间的最短极限
在比特币网络中,交易时间的最短极限受到区块生成时间的约束。理论上,若比特币网络未出现任何拥堵现象,并且用户为交易支付了足够高的矿工费用,交易的处理时间可以接近于10分钟。这一时间限制源于比特币区块链的基本设计原则:每个新区块的平均生成时间约为10分钟。因此,若一笔交易能够在下一个区块内成功被矿工打包并验证,那么这笔交易的确认时间将接近10分钟,即网络理论上的最短交易时间。
然而,尽管理论上存在10分钟这一最短时间极限,实际交易确认的时间却往往受到多种因素的影响,尤其是在网络繁忙或交易费用设置较低的情况下。当比特币网络的交易量增加,尤其是在高需求的时段,矿工通常会优先处理支付了更高交易费用的交易,这导致低费用的交易可能被延迟,等待多个区块的确认才能完成。这种情况下,交易时间不仅会超过10分钟,可能还需要等待更长的时间,尤其是在极端网络拥堵的情况下。随着交易需求的波动,用户可能需要灵活调整交易费用,以确保其交易能够及时被矿工处理。
交易确认的“无穷尽”情况
尽管大多数加密货币交易通常在几分钟内即可完成确认,但在某些极端条件下,交易可能无法及时确认,甚至可能出现长时间未被确认的情况。例如,当比特币价格发生剧烈波动,或者市场出现大规模的波动时,网络流量可能会迅速增加,导致区块链网络面临拥堵。这时,矿工通常会优先选择交易费用较高的交易,因为它们能为矿工带来更多的奖励。这种优先选择机制意味着那些支付较低交易费用的交易可能会被暂时忽略,导致这些低费用交易长时间无法得到确认,甚至需要经历多次确认轮次。
进一步来看,矿工对交易的选择不仅仅基于费用的高低,还可能受到区块大小限制的影响。当区块链网络的块容量接近饱和时,矿工不得不在有限的区块空间内选择确认某些交易,通常优先考虑支付高交易费用的交易。这就可能导致支付较低费用的交易无法在短时间内获得确认,甚至长时间停留在未确认的状态中。此时,交易发起人可能需要在下次重新提交交易时,提高交易费用,以增加被确认的概率。
在更为复杂的情况下,某些交易可能会完全被矿工忽略,导致交易数据无法被有效纳入区块链。这种情况下,交易在链上“丢失”,即无法完成确认。造成这种情况的原因可能包括矿工对交易的忽视、交易数据的错误或网络攻击等因素。当交易未被确认时,交易发起人往往需要重新发起交易,并且为确保交易尽快被确认,通常会支付更高的交易费用。在一些极端的市场环境中,例如高交易量期间或网络面临技术问题时,交易确认的延迟可能会变得尤为严重,要求用户根据当前市场状况灵活调整交易费用。
比特币交易的确认时间受到多种因素的影响,这些因素包括但不限于交易费用的设定、区块链网络的拥堵程度、矿工在打包交易时的优先级选择、以及全网的算力分布等。在理想的情况下,交易的最短确认时间通常为10分钟左右,这个时间是由比特币区块链每隔大约10分钟生成一个新区块的机制决定的。然而,实际交易过程中,由于网络状态的波动、交易量的增加以及矿工策略的变化,交易确认时间往往会有所延长。在高峰时段,当区块空间有限,且交易费用较低时,交易可能会面临较长时间的确认等待。矿工的选择优先级通常依赖于交易附带的费用,高费用交易更有可能被优先处理并迅速被确认。
为了解决交易确认时间过长的问题,闪电网络等第二层扩展解决方案应运而生。闪电网络通过建立链下支付通道,允许用户进行即时的低费用交易,从而极大地减少了对区块链本身的依赖。通过这种方式,用户之间的交易可以在几乎零延迟的情况下完成,而无需等待区块的确认。尽管闪电网络的技术和基础设施已取得显著进展,但仍在不断发展中,面临着可扩展性、互操作性以及安全性等多方面的挑战。因此,尽管闪电网络为加密货币交易的速度提升提供了有力的支持,其广泛应用还需要更多的时间和技术验证。